More than likely, Max Cont., you'll find that it is one or two MANAGERS who have CREATED the alienation of the majority of the workforce loyalties from MANAGEMENT.

It is not the Company, per se, with which pilots and other employees have a problem, but the occasional meglomaniac who feels a NEED to justify his overblown salary, and/or to try to gain further recognition or advancement, because of what he perceives will be seen as a "value-added" change.
Certainly, in the short term (and the modern world is one where instant gratification, or immediate results, are expected) there may well be a cost-saving - however, the P-off Factor which makes human nature respond, as is indicated by the text of "An Army of One (or 1,000, or 2,000, or 3,000)", is FAR MORE costly and destructive in the medium and long term.

Unfortunately it is the Company's revenue that is affected - but the ROOT CAUSE and REASON is the Management that did NOT think these affects through.

It IS possible to have a Company wherein Management and the workforce are synergistic, and the Company PROSPERS. Where sometimes tough Management decisions HAVE to be made - but sympathetic endorse and assist with their implementation.

The change in management "style" is obvious to almost ALL, M.C. - thus necessitating a change in the type of response from those being attacked by them, their own staff!
